Careers /

Tech & Development

Full Stack Developer (f/m/d)

Map pin

Berlin / München (hybrid) / remote in Germany

Full-time/ Part-time

Deutsch & English

If software engineering is your passion, you have a focus on software quality, master challenges with modern technologies & agile methods and want to be part of a great team - then read on and apply for a job with us!

Our vision is to elevate medium-sized businesses to a new level of success through smart workflows and digital transformation. With our own project management software, Allex.ai, we help our customers accelerate their capacity planning and multi-project management every day. As pioneers in digital transformation, we work in an agile framework, take pride in our strong community and have offices in Munich and Berlin.

Your future tasks

  • Together with one of our development teams, you will design and develop the backend and frontend of our project management software Allex
  • You design the architecture and develop the corresponding interfaces, services, libraries, tools and algorithms
  • You are responsible for the entire development cycle of a specific product component with your team
  • You write high-quality and maintainable code and validate it with appropriate tests    
  • You enjoy sharing your knowledge and guiding your teammates with motivation and experience

Our tech stack

  • Our backend is built on microservices with Node.js, Python, Express.js, Redis, Apache Kafka, REST API (OpenAPI), Apollo GraphQL Server, Golang, and Socket.IO
  • Our databases include PostgreSQL, Neo4J, Elasticsearch, and Redis  
  • For monitoring, we use Grafana and Elasticsearch
  • Our frontend is based on a micro-frontend architecture with React, Redux, and Apollo Client  
  • We deploy using Google Cloud Platform, GitHub Workflows, Docker, Kubernetes, Ambassador, and GitOps (Flux)
  • For AI and data analytics, we use Elasticsearch, OpenAI (Azure), Langfuse, and an in-house reporting service

What you should bring

  • Extensive professional experience in software development with most of our stack
  • Completed a bachelor's degree in IT or comparable education
  • Enthusiasm for challenges and the goal of offering users real added value through an outstanding product
  • Curiosity, openness, independent working style and high willingness to learn - you see teamwork as the key to success
  • A passion for programming with the ambition to develop high-quality and long-lasting solutions

We embrace new technologies such as ChatGPT and GitHub Copilot. However, we also focus on pragmatic good solutions and are not fixed on a certain technology.

What we offer you

  • Our flexible working hours and hybrid or remote work options allow you to balance your professional and personal life  
  • You will be part of a fantastic team of colleagues who are passionate about their work and always ready to support you  
  • You will face exciting challenges with room for creativity and personal growth
  • You will work with the latest technologies and have the freedom to choose your hardware and operating system, whether Linux, Mac, or Windows  
  • We host regular hackathons and team events  
  • We also offer language courses in German and English

Wenn Softwareengineering deine Leidenschaft ist, du einen Fokus auf Softwarequalität hast, Herausforderungen mit modernen Technologien & agilen Methoden meisterst und Teil eines großartigen Teams sein möchtest – dann lies weiter und bewirb dich bei uns!

Unsere Vision ist es, den Mittelstand durch intelligente Arbeitsmethoden und Digitalisierung auf eine neue Erfolgsebene zu heben. Mit unserer eigenen Projektmanagement-Software, Allex.ai, ermöglichen wir unseren Kunden täglich, ihre Kapazitätsplanung und Multiprojekt-Organisation signifikant zu beschleunigen. Als Vorreiter der digitalen Transformation arbeiten wir in einem agilen Framework, sind stolz auf unsere starke Community und haben Standorte in München und Berlin.

Deine zukünftigen Aufgaben:

  • Gemeinsam mit einem unserer Entwicklungsteams konzipierst und entwickelst du das Backend und Frontend unserer Projektmanagement-Software Allex
  • Du gestaltest die Architektur und entwickelst die entsprechenden Schnittstellen, Services, Bibliotheken, Tools und Algorithmen
  • Du verantwortest den gesamten Entwicklungszyklus einer spezifischen Produktkomponente mit deinem Team
  • Du schreibst hochwertigen und wartbaren Code und sicherst diesen mit entsprechenden Tests ab
  • Du teilst gerne dein Wissen und leitest deine Teamkollegen mit Motivation und Erfahrung an

Unser Software-Stack:

  • Hauptprogrammiersprache: Typescript (Frontend & Backend)
  • Backend: Microservices, Node.js/Python/Golang, Express.js, Redis, Apache Kafka, REST-API (OpenAPI), Apollo GraphQL Server, Socket.IO  
  • Datenbanken: PostgreSQL, Neo4J, Elasticsearch, Redis, Kafka
  • Monitoring: Grafana, Elasticsearch
  • Frontend: Micro Frontend, React, Redux, Apollo Client
  • CI/CD & Deployment: Google Cloud Platform, GitHub Workflows, Docker, Kubernetes, Ambassador, GitOps (Flux)
  • AI/Data Analytics: Elasticsearch, OpenAI (Azure), Langfuse, In-House Reporting Service

Das solltest du mitbringen:

  • Umfassende Berufserfahrung in der Softwareentwicklung mit einem Großteil unseres Stacks
  • Abgeschlossenes Bachelorstudium in IT oder eine vergleichbare Ausbildung
  • Begeisterung für Herausforderungen und das Ziel, Nutzern durch ein herausragendes Produkt echten Mehrwert zu bieten
  • Neugier, Offenheit, eigenverantwortliche Arbeitsweise und hohe Lernbereitschaft – Teamarbeit siehst du als Schlüssel zum Erfolg
  • Leidenschaft für Programmierung mit dem Anspruch, qualitativ hochwertige und langlebige Lösungen zu entwickeln  

Wir sind offen für neue Technologien wie ChatGPT und GitHub Copilot. Wichtig sind jedoch pragmatische, gute Lösungen, welche nicht durch konkrete Technologien limitiert sein sollten.

Was wir dir bieten

  • Flexible Arbeitszeiten & hybrides oder remote Arbeiten, um dein Berufs- und Privatleben in Einklang zu bringen
  • Ein großartiges Team aus Kollegen, die ihren Job einfach „l(i)eben“, steht dir jederzeit mit Rat und Tat zur Seite
  • Spannende Herausforderungen mit Raum für Kreativität und Selbstentfaltung
  • Bei uns kannst du mit den neuesten Technologien arbeiten & du hast freie Wahl von Hardware und Betriebssystem (Linux, Mac, Windows)  
  • Regelmäßige Hackathons & Teamevents
  • Sprachkurse (Deutsch & Englisch)

To apply, send an email with your CV and the title of the position you are applying for to jobs@allex.ai.

back to careers page

Apply for this position